These formats are used by Pages, Numbers, and many other applications - including OmniFocus - to show you dates and times in the format that you prefer, so if you like your time to always show which timezone it is, then you can set this up. You can also change AM/PM to say something else if you like, such as using a sunrise emoji and a sunset emoji (press Cmd + Ctrl + Space to open the emoji picker in macOS).
